On 08/12/2025 it was alleged that "Staff did not dispose of waste in a proper manner" The Department’s investigation consisted of unannounced facility visits, interviews with facility staff, residents, and records review.
Regarding the allegation, "Staff did not dispose of waste in a proper manner", it was alleged that facility staff do not clean the room on a regular basis which resulted in leftover fecal wipes in a resident's room.
Interviews with staff demonstrated that staff are aware of the housekeeping schedules and proper sanitation requirements when providing care for residents. S1 stated, "twice a week that rooms are deep cleaned." With regards to continence care, fecal wipes are disposed in resident waste baskets and after each brief change, the plastic bag goes with caregivers to be delivered to the trash room.
Interviews with Residents conflicted on the cleanliness within the facility. R2 stated that facility staff do not keep the facility clean but clarified that meant staff don't change the linens often enough. R3 stated that the facility was clean and stated their observations that staff are "always sweeping the hallways" or "cleaning up R3's room" when they provide care for them.
Records review of housekeeping records demonstrated that care staff regularly cleaned R1's room during the time period of the complaint.
